Abstract
A power roller for a toroidal type continuous variable transmission system comprises a trunnion having a central shaft, a bearing outer race connected to the trunnion, one face of which is provided with a first track groove concentric with the central shaft, a power roller rotatably mounted on one end portion of the central shaft, the power roller having a face opposing to the one face of the bearing outer race, the face being provided with a second track groove concentric with the central shaft, a plurality of rolling elements retained between the bearing outer race and the power roller and capable of rotating within a track formed by the first track groove and the second track groove, and a disk-like cage coaxially disposed between the bearing outer race and the power roller and rotatable about the central shaft, the cage including a plurality of through pockets for accommodating the rolling elements therein so as to retain the rolling elements within the track, the pockets being arranged at regular intervals in the circumferencial direction thereof, wherein the cage being capable of absorbing movement to which the rolling elements is subjected via the trunnion and the bearing ou…
